  5. Slow steaming -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Slow_steaming

    Slow steaming is the practice of operating transoceanic cargo ships, especially container ships, at significantly less than their maximum speed. [1] In 2010, an analyst at the National Ports and Waterways Institute stated that nearly all global shipping lines were using slow steaming to save money on fuel.
